ZOOMA Women’s Race Series Launches Atlanta Half Marathon & 5K

ZOOMA teams with Atlanta-based humanitarian organization CARE to inspire Atlanta women to get fit

ATLANTA, GA.  ZOOMA Women’s Race Series has launched the ZOOMA Atlanta Half Marathon & 5K to take place on November 16, 2008 at Atlantic Station.  ZOOMA Atlanta will be the second event in the new national series of women’s half marathon events and will offer a half-marathon, 5K, jog stroller 5K, and a kid’s fun run with big perks and a huge post-race party.

“We are excited to bring ZOOMA to Atlanta, continuing our mission to inspire women around the country to get fit” said Brae Blackley, Executive Director of ZOOMA Women’s Race Series. “In partnership with CARE, our 2008 National Charity Partner, ZOOMA Atlanta participants will celebrate their own fitness achievements and the power of women around the world.”

Designed to inspire women to lead healthier lives with more perks and bigger parties, ZOOMA Atlanta invites women to indulge in a unique fitness experience. The ZOOMA After-Party Expo, hosted by Atlantic Station (www.atlanticstation.com), combines a typical post-race party with a fun “girls weekend” atmosphere. Food, mini spa treatments, demos and shopping will entertain and pamper runners after the race, and live music, a catered lunch and more will extend the post-race celebration beyond the finish line. All participants receive a New Balance long-sleeve technical race t-shirt and race finishers receive a custom-designed silver necklace as they cross the finish line. Although ZOOMA events are tailored to women, men and kids are welcome and encouraged to participate.

CARE, a global poverty-fighting organization, will work with ZOOMA to encourage runners to form special “CARE” teams. A percentage of each registration fee will go to CARE’s I Am Powerful campaign, engaging women in the U.S. in the lives of impoverished women around the world and making a positive change in the communities where they live.

The ZOOMA Atlanta Half Marathon and 5K courses will start and finish at Atlantic Station, passing through downtown Atlanta. More information about the race route will be announced soon.

About ZOOMA Women's Race Series:
ZOOMA Women's Race Series is a new concept in running races designed to inspire women to lead healthy lives with more perks and bigger parties. ZOOMA will roll out events in six cities across the U.S. by 2010 beginning with the first event in Annapolis, Maryland on June 1, 2008 and the second event in Atlanta, Georgia on November 16, 2008.
